Parks Associates: 20% of U.S. Broadband Households Plan to Acquire a Networked Security Camera in the Next 12 Months

CONNECTIONS(TM) Session Sponsored by Icontrol Networks Features Executives From Cox, Honeywell Connected Home, Time Warner Cable, and WeatherBug Home


DALLAS, TX--(Marketwired - Apr 13, 2016) - Parks Associates today announced new smart home research showing nearly 20% of U.S. broadband households plan to acquire a networked security camera in the next 12 months and a similar number plan to buy a smart door lock. 360 View: Residential Security and Smart Home notes smart home devices with security/safety benefits have high rates of purchase intentions among U.S. consumers. Among U.S. broadband households with a home security system, the ability to protect one's home while traveling is the top driver for their security purchases, but remote access capability is also very influential in motivating their security purchase. Nearly 40% of home security households claim this ability as a key driver for their security ownership.

"Consumer interest in smart home safety and security connected products is expanding into the wider mass market," said Stuart Sikes, President, Parks Associates. "As new channels expand, the competition for customers will intensify, with retailers, service providers, and manufacturers all in the mix. At CONNECTIONS™, we will examine consumer motivations, the convergence and conflicts between the service and device ecosystems, and how they can integrate with the connected home and consumer-based IoT."
